How much do Property Law lawyers cost in The Entrance, NSW?
Property law practitioners in The Entrance, NSW generally charge between $300 and $600 per hour, with rates influenced by the lawyer's experience level, firm size, and specific expertise. Total costs depend heavily on the complexity and time requirements of your particular matter. Straightforward transactions like standard property purchases or lease reviews typically require fewer billable hours and fall toward the lower end of the cost spectrum. Mid-range matters such as contract disputes or strata issues involve more detailed work and correspondence. Complex property disputes requiring court appearances, detailed research, or extensive negotiations demand significantly more preparation time and legal expertise, resulting in substantially higher overall fees. Actual fees vary depending on the lawyer and the circumstances of the matter.

What are the most common Property Law matters in The Entrance, NSW?
In The Entrance, NSW, property law practitioners frequently handle residential sales and purchases, boundary disputes with neighbours, landlord-tenant matters, and strata property issues. Development applications and subdivision matters also arise regularly in this coastal area, along with easement disputes and property settlement transfers. Local lawyers often deal with multiple property-related issues simultaneously for their clients.
What documents do I need for a Property Law lawyer in The Entrance, NSW?
Property transactions typically involve several key documents, so it can help to have your contract of sale, property title, and any existing mortgage papers available when meeting with a lawyer. If you're purchasing, you may be asked to provide building and pest inspection reports, council certificates, or strata documents if applicable. For refinancing matters, current loan statements and property valuations could be useful. Only a lawyer can confirm what documents are required for your situation.
